Toggle navigation
CNR – IBF Istituto di Biofisica
Italiano
English
Home
Dove Siamo
Sito IBF
Personale
Progetti
In Evidenza
Area Privata
Nothing Found
It seems we can’t find what you’re looking for. Perhaps searching can help.